Lido di Camaiore, Tuscany, Italy

Thanks to its special characteristics Lido di Camaiore is a leading seaside resort and one among the most qualified resorts in Europe. The beautiful golden sandy beaches are spreaded along the Ligurian sea coast - between the towns of Marina di Pietrasanta and Viareggio. The tourists also have the opportunity to spend the time more active in the nearby mountains - the Apuan Alps.


Characteristics of the town

In fact, Lido di Camaiore is the "resort outpost" of older town Camaiore located inland, about 8 kilometers away from the sea. Actually, in both towns there are not too many interesting places to visit. Lido di Camaiore is used primarily as a place of rest and relaxation, and these functions are implemented very well. If you are only passing through, you can park your car near the sea, at the Viale Ermenegildo Pistelli street (P; GPS: 43.891559, 10.226886).


Beautiful sandy beaches are very well maintained. The whole area of ​​the coast is divided into smaller fragments. For each of the mini-beaches leads a private entrance. To hire sunbeds, umbrellas and a changing room you have to pay appropriate rate, but the compensation is of course the beautiful place. Along the beach leads a wide promenade, so you can walk it for miles. When you are there you also should walk to the pier Pontile di Lido di Camaiore (A; GPS: 43.891803, 10.222314) which extends about 100 meters from the shore into the sea. From it you will get beautiful views of the entire area of ​​the coast and the mountains on the horizon.


Residenza d'Epoca Hotel Club I Pini

Being in Lido di Camaiore we stayed in one of many existing hotels. It was a hotel called Residenza d'Epoca Club I Pini - located only about 300 meters from the beach (B; GPS: 43.892252, 10.230648). The hotel is a very charming house, containing artworks and nice features that deserve appropriate attention. It was built as the residence for the Italian painter Galileo Chini and currently it still contains many of his paintings. Every detail in the hotel is perfect, clean and neat.
